It's a little movie called ROMEO AND JULIET starring Hailee Steinfeld, Douglas Booth, Damian Lewis, Paul Giamatti, Stellan Skarsgard, Ed Westwick, Natascha McElhone, and Kodi Smit-McPhee. The latest adaptation of William Shakespeare's classic tale is going for a more classical approach to the material, rather than the contemporary/fantasy setting of Baz Luhrman's 1996 version starring Leonardo DiCaprio and Claire Danes.

The pic has got a decent cast and looks like a well made affair, but l think the appeal to this, like many tragic young love stories, will fall to the ladies more so than the gents. And, that's totally fine. Unless you're the gent being dragged to it, of course. I'm perfectly content to let the intended demographic enjoy the hell out of this, while I sit safely on the sidelines. It's to note that the screenplay for this comes from Julian Fellowes, the creator of Downton Abbey, so that could potentially draw some appeal for an extended audience.
